Chiropractic care, in the form of chiropractic adjustments, helps to create better movement and alignment in your joints which can help you get stronger.
I found six studies done since 2009 that looked at whether or not a SINGLE chiropractic adjustment (spinal manipulation) would strengthen either the upper or limb muscles. (1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6) The conclusions are that a chiropractic adjustment can strengthen the muscles at least in the short-term (10 minutes up to at least 60 minutes). A research review and analysis of the research done in 2019 concluded the same thing. (7) Further studies are necessary to make the claim that chiropractic adjustments can help strengthen the muscles long-term. More on this in a moment.
One of these studies also made the remark that increases in muscle strength in HEALTHY people (those without injuries) vs. NON-HEALTHY people (those with an injury or functional problem) could be less after chiropractic adjustments. (4) The researchers stated, “..it is possible that they (HEALTHY people) did not have the capacity to allow for large changes…” I have been a chiropractor since 1995 and I would have to echo these remarks. I have also observed larger increases in muscle strength after adjusting patients who have some type of health issue that is acute or chronic.
